Nortek Scientific is a newly formed company dedicated to developing innovative underwater acoustic sensors for high resolution measurements of water velocity and sediment transport. Working closely with parent company Nortek AS (Norway) and academic partners at Dalhousie University and Memorial University, we will be engaging in cutting edge underwater acoustic physics, advanced Doppler processing, transducer design and firmware & software development.

One of our first projects will require multi-tone transmit and receive transducers for high resolution water profiling. For this work, we need to look at modern broadband materials with good stability that can be deployed underwater to a depth of a few hundred meters. The transducer design engineer tasks will be to identify and model the material response, develop the transducer stack in cooperation with our analog design engineers, help establish a suitable mechanical assembly in cooperation with our mechanical engineers, build prototype models that can be implemented and tested in real-world settings, and work with our production department in implementing transducer production procedures.
